O'Reilly Automotive stands as one of the premier auto parts retailers in the U.S., operating over 6,000 stores with a dual-market strategy serving both DIY consumers and professional mechanics. The company's 5-year return of ~220% underscores exceptional long-term value creation, driven by consistent same-store sales growth, disciplined capital allocation, and aggressive share buybacks.
The P/E of 35x reflects a premium valuation, justified by O'Reilly's resilient business model " aging vehicle fleets drive steady demand regardless of economic cycles. The company benefits from a fragmented market, strong distribution network, and industry-leading inventory management.
Bull case: Recession-resistant demand, expanding professional segment, continued share repurchases compressing float, and potential international expansion. Bear case: Premium valuation leaves limited margin for error, rising interest rates increase borrowing costs for buyback-funded programs, and EV adoption could gradually reduce parts demand over the long term.
Currently trading ~11% below its 52-week high, ORLY presents a reasonable entry point for long-term investors seeking quality retail exposure with defensive characteristics. The company's consistent execution and shareholder-friendly capital returns make it a core holding candidate.
